The Blown Insulation Technique
One of the most effective methods for insulating a poorly insulated room is the blown insulation technique. Blown insulation is a type of loose-fill insulation that is distributed into hard-to-reach areas through a small hole. This method uses specialized equipment to spray the insulation into the stud cavities, making it particularly useful for existing structures where access to the spaces is limited.
Step-by-Step Guide to Blown Insulation
1. Preparation: Before beginning the insulation process, it is crucial to ensure that the room is prepared. Remove any existing insulation and debris if necessary. This step may be required if the current insulation is old or inadequate.
2. Hole Drilling: A 1-1/2 inch hole saw is used to create a small access hole in the drywall. This hole is typically made at the top or bottom of the stud cavity and patched to prevent any structural or aesthetic issues.
3. Blowing the Insulation: Using a specialized blower, the insulation is sprayed into the stud cavities through the access hole. The blower compacts the insulation tightly, ensuring maximum coverage and efficiency. This technique is highly effective, even in spaces with existing insulation.
4. Hole Patching: After the insulation is installed, the access hole is carefully patched and sanded to restore the appearance of the wall. This step is essential to maintain the integrity and aesthetic appeal of the room.
Alternative Methods if Blown Insulation is Not an Option
While the blown insulation technique is a popular choice due to its efficiency and effectiveness, there may be situations where it is not feasible. In such cases, more extensive work may be required. For instance, if the stud space is already filled with existing insulation, you may need to remove the drywall, add additional support members (such as 2x2s), and then install new insulation. This process can be more labor-intensive but can provide significant benefits.
Proper Insulation Technique: Step-by-Step
1. Assess the Room: Identify the areas that need the most attention. This could include the attic, walls, and floors.
2. Remove the Drywall: If necessary, remove sections of the drywall to access the stud cavities.
3. Add Support Members: If the stud cavities are already filled, add 2x2 support members to create additional space for the new insulation. This can be a viable alternative when existing insulation is not removable or when the current insulation is insufficient.
4. Install Insulation: Once the space is prepared, install the new insulation. In this example, R-21 insulation is often used, providing an effective R-value (insulation rating).
5. Reattach the Drywall: After the insulation is installed, carefully reattach the drywall and patch any surfaces to maintain the room's appearance.
